How they compare

Togo currently reports -0.2351 against -0.2402 in Congo, a difference of 0.0051.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 13 shared years of data; in 1996 it was Togo ahead.

Congo ranks 23rd and Togo ranks 22nd of 53 countries.

Political stability and absence of violence measures the perceptions of the likelihood that the government will be destabilized or overthrown by unconstitutional or violent means, including domestic violence or terrorism.
